Standard input settings in the Android TV system
The first step should always be to check the basic settings of the operating system. In most modern set-top boxes, language management is concentrated in the “Settings” section. You need to find the item responsible for the keyboard, which is often hidden in the “Device” or “Peripherals” submenu. Here you will see a list of active input methods, which usually include Gboard or the Android system keyboard.
If you see only one language in the list, the system will force you to use it, ignoring attempts to switch. You need to go to the settings of a specific keyboard and add the desired language to the list of available ones. After this, an icon for changing the layout should appear in the notification shade or in the lower right corner of the input field, accessible for selection with the remote control.
⚠️ Attention: In some Chinese firmware versions, the standard settings menu may be truncated. If you do not find the “Language and input” option, the manufacturer may have blocked this function to simplify the interface, and you will need to install a third-party launcher.
If there is no explicit language switch in the settings menu, try long pressing the "Back" or "Menu" button on the remote while entering text - sometimes this will cause a pop-up window for choosing a layout.
Important understand the difference between the system interface language and the text input language. Changing the menu language to Russian does not guarantee the automatic appearance of the Russian layout on the keyboard. These parameters are regulated independently of each other in different sections Settings. Make sure that in the "Keyboard and input methods" section you select the correct active method that supports multilingual.
Setting up layouts in the Gboard application
The vast majority of modern Android consoles use the keyboard Gboard from Google as the main input tool. This is a powerful solution that allows you to flexibly configure the number and types of languages supported. To access the settings, you need to go to the application management section and find Gboard in the list of installed apps.
Inside the application menu, select “Languages”. A list of currently active languages will be displayed here. If Russian or another language you need is not in the list, click the “Add keyboard” button and select it from the proposed list. The system will offer to download the language pack if it has not yet been loaded into the internal memory of the device.
After adding a language, it is important to configure the switching method. In Gboard settings there is a “Switch languages” option where you can choose the behavior of the language change button. It is recommended to set the mode to “Long Press Spacebar” or “Press Spacebar”, as this is the most intuitive way to control from the remote control. You can also activate the display of the switch button directly on the keyboard panel.
⚠️ Attention: When downloading language packs, make sure that the set-top box has enough free space in the internal storage. Some models with 8 GB of memory may become critically full when loading several heavy dictionaries.
Features of dictionaries
When switching languages, Gboard automatically loads the corresponding dictionary for auto-correction. This means that when typing in Russian, the system will not suggest English words, and vice versa, which significantly speeds up typing.
Using a physical USB keyboard
Connecting a full-fledged physical keyboard via a USB port or Bluetooth adapter often solves the input problem faster than fiddling with on-screen buttons. Android TV recognizes external input devices automatically, but the default layout may remain English. For correct operation, you need to tell the system which physical layout is being used.
Go to the device settings and find the “Physical Keyboard” section. There you can select the type of connected device and assign a specific layout to it, for example, “Russian” or “English (USA)”. If the desired option is not in the list, you may need to install a third-party application for key mapping.

Third-party applications for input control
If standard system tools do not allow you to add the desired language or switching works incorrectly, specialized applications from the store come to the rescue Google Play. One of the most popular solutions is an application External Keyboard Helperthat allows you to fine-tune the behavior of any connected keyboard.
This application intercepts signals from the physical input device and replaces them with the desired characters according to the selected layout. It is especially useful for older set-top boxes or devices with reduced firmware, where standard keyboard drivers do not work correctly. In the app settings, you can select a specific keyboard model or create your own layout profile.
There are also alternative on-screen keyboards, such as TV.Keyboard or Hacker's Keyboard, which have a more convenient interface for control from the remote control. They often have a fixed language change button that is always visible on the screen, unlike standard Gboard, where this button may be hidden.

ADB switching method (for advanced)
For cases where the graphical interface does not respond to changes, you can use ADB debugging (Android Debug Bridge). This method allows you to send system commands directly, bypassing interface restrictions. You will need to enable the “USB Debugging” mode in the “For Developers” menu on the set-top box and connect it to the computer via a network or cable.
Using the command ime list -a you can get a list of all installed input methods and their identifiers. Find the language or keyboard you need from the list. To force a switch, use the command ime setfollowed by the full method identifier.
adb shell ime set com.google.android.inputmethod.latin/com.android.inputmethod.latin.LatinIME
This method is guaranteed to change the active input method, even if no buttons are pressed in the menu. However, after rebooting the device, the settings may be reset if you do not write them in the system configuration file or use special autorun scripts. This solution is more suitable for a one-time fix of a critical error than for everyday use.
Using ADB gives full control over the input system, but requires technical skills and connection to a PC, which is inconvenient for the average user.
Frequent problems and ways to solve them
One of the common problems is the language getting “stuck” when switching to Russian happens, but Latin characters are still entered. This often happens when there is a conflict between the physical and on-screen keyboard. The solution is to disable one of the input methods in the system settings to leave only one signal source active.
Another situation is the absence of the Russian layout after updating the firmware. Manufacturers sometimes remove language packs during major updates to save space. In this case, you need to go back to the Gboard settings and download the language pack, since it is not restored automatically.
- 🔄 Reboot the console completely (not into sleep mode) if the settings do not apply.
- 🗑️ Clear the keyboard application cache in the "Applications" section if it is not working correctly.
- 🔌 Try switching the USB port if the external keyboard is not detected by the system.
If all else fails, resetting to factory settings may be a last resort. This will delete all user data, but will return the system to its original state, where the language settings should work normally. Before doing this, be sure to save important data and lists of installed applications.
Why are language settings reset?
A common reason is energy-saving modes that “kill” keyboard processes to free up RAM. Try disabling battery optimization for the Gboard application in the system settings.
FAQ: Frequently asked questions
Why is there no separate button on the remote control to change the language?
Manufacturers of remote controls for Android TV rarely provide a separate physical button for changing the language, since software switching is considered a more flexible solution. The function of changing the layout is programmatically tied to the spacebar button or called through a long press of the menu button, depending on the keyboard settings.
Is it possible to install the Russian layout on a Chinese set-top box without Google Play?
Yes, it is possible. You will need to download the APK file of the Gboard keyboard or other supported layout to a flash drive, insert it into the console and install it through the file manager. After installation, the language is added through the settings of the application itself, even without Google services.
How to make the language change automatically as you type?
Automatic detection of the input language is supported in Gboard. In the keyboard settings, enable the “Auto language switching” option. The system will analyze the entered characters and try to guess what language you are typing in, switching the layout on its own.
Why is the Russian language in the system, but not on the keyboard?
The system (interface) language and the input (keyboard) language are different entities in Android. The presence of a Russian menu does not guarantee the presence of a Russian layout. You need to separately go to the input method settings and add the Russian language to the list of active keyboards.
